The first sale of the year (held on the 5th January) proved to be a good start to 2007.

The majority of the highest prices realised on the day were from the “brown” furniture but there were a few welcome surprises coming from the more general section of the sale.
Curtains proved to be popular with the two lots we had making well above estimate, five boxes of crewel work curtains made £640 and a collection of silk ones made £190. A modern Ercol dining suite achieved a staggering £500 and an enamelled cast iron roll top bath realised £260.
